Can the Austria embassy assist in legal issues abroad? Yes, the Austria embassy can provide guidance and assistance in legal matters, including helping you connect with local legal representation.
What should I do if I lose my Austria passport in Finland? In case of a lost passport, you should immediately report the loss to the local authorities and then contact the Austria embassy for assistance with obtaining a replacement passport.
Can the embassy help with obtaining local health insurance while traveling? The embassy can provide information and guidance on reputable health insurance providers, but they do not issue local health insurance directly.
What should I do if I’m a victim of crime while in Finland? Report the crime to local law enforcement and inform the embassy for assistance and support during the process.
Does the embassy offer assistance for travel-related issues? Yes, the embassy can provide advice and assistance regarding travel-related issues, such as lost tickets or changes to travel itineraries.
Austria maintains a robust diplomatic presence in Finland, primarily through its embassy located in the capital city, Helsinki. This embassy plays a critical role in fostering bilateral relations, promoting cultural exchanges, and providing essential consular services. The Austrian diplomatic team engages with Finnish authorities to strengthen trade partnerships and address various international challenges collaboratively. In addition to the embassy, Austria also has consular services that offer support and information to Austrian citizens living or traveling in Finland, enhancing the overall diplomatic relationship between the two nations.
